概述:
TP钱包(TokenPocket 等常见简称或同类去中心化钱包)的转账通道并非单一通路,而是由链上与链下、直连与中继、以及扩展层(Layer2、Rollup、State Channel)等多种通路构成。理解这些通道有助于评估速度、成本、安全与可扩展性。
通道分类与工作原理:
1) 纯链上转账:直接在公链(如以太坊、BSC)上创建并广播交易,矿工/验证者打包执行,最终写入链上状态。优点:安全与可追溯性;缺点:手续费高、延迟受链拥堵影响。
2) Layer2 / Rollup 通道:将大量交易汇总并定期回写主链(zk-rollup、optimistic rollup)。优点:高吞吐、低手续费;缺点:数据可用性和最终性机制不同,断链回退逻辑复杂。
3) 状态通道与支付通道:用户间开通通道后可频繁离链结算,最后上链清算。适合高频小额支付,降低链上开销。
4) 中继/代付(Relayer / Meta-transaction):中继节点代替用户上链,用户签名提交给中继,提升 UX(免Gas或Gas代付),需信任或采用回退机制保证安全。
5) 跨链桥与互操作层:通过锁定-发行、验证器或中继器实现资产跨链转移。注意桥的信任模型与安全风险(如验证器被攻破)。
智能化数字生态的作用:
TP钱包作为入口,连接用户、DApp、合约与链上数据。智能化生态体现在:自动费率优化、最佳通道选择(链上/Layer2/中继)、合约调用路由、风控与反欺诈(基于链上行为模式识别)等。好的生态能动态选择最优链路以降低成本并提升用户体验。

高效数据传输与网络优化:
高效传输依赖于:轻客户端(SPV/validators light clients)、压缩交易数据( calldata 优化、交易批量化)、边缘中继节点与P2P网络优化(减少传播延迟)、以及Rollup的数据可用性方案(如链下数据存储+证明)。衡量指标包括吞吐量(TPS)、确认时间、数据可用性和回滚成本。
智能化技术应用:
- Oracle 与预言机:为合约提供外部数据,支持价格喂价、汇率与链下事件触发。

- 多方计算(MPC)与门限签名:提升私钥管理与托管服务的安全性。
- 零知识证明(ZK):用于隐私保护与压缩链上状态(zk-rollup、zk-SNARKs)。
- 自动化路由与费用预测:结合链上流动性、Gas 市场与用户偏好自动选择通路与时间窗。
合约变量与开发者视角:
转账交易关键信息包括:from、to、value、nonce、gasLimit、gasPrice(或EIP-1559 的 maxFeePerGas/maxPriorityFeePerGas)、data(calldata)、chainId、签名等。对合约设计而言,要考虑重入保护、事件日志的充分记录、可升级性代理模式、以及对 Layer2 或跨链消息的兼容性(桥接消息格式、验证逻辑)。
链上计算的边界与设计取舍:
链上计算保证去中心化与最终性,但成本高、扩展受限。常见策略是:把高频、可并行或大数据计算放到链下或 Layer2,把关键状态与证明写回主链;使用 zk/optimistic 证明提升安全同时降低链上负担。合约应尽量限制复杂计算、把可验证的计算外包并保留证明或摘要上链。
未来支付平台展望:
未来支付平台将是多通路、多资产并行:集成稳定币、央行数字货币(CBDC)接入、跨链原生结算、链下快速清算与链上最终性保障结合。智能合约将实现可组合的付费逻辑(分账、自动结算、条件支付),钱包端将走向无感知路由(自动选择最低成本与最快通道),并在隐私、合规与可审计性间取得平衡。
实践建议(对用户与开发者):
- 用户:关注通道类型、手续费模型与恢复流程(助记词/多签备份);在大额或跨链操作前先测试小额。
- 开发者:对合约进行气体优化,设计与外部桥的兼容层,采用可验证的链下计算架构,并为中继与代付场景设计安全的激励与惩罚机制。
结论:
TP钱包的“转账通道”是一个多层次、多选择的体系。性能、安全与成本三者需权衡。通过Layer2、zk技术、中继服务与智能路由,未来的支付平台将更加高效与智能,但仍离不开严谨的合约变量管理、链上证明以及对跨链信任模型的深刻理解。
评论
Alex_88
写得很清晰,尤其是关于合约变量和EIP-1559的说明,受益匪浅。
小桐
想请教:对于普通用户,如何在钱包里安全使用代付/中继功能?有没有推荐的风险防范流程?
CryptoNora
关于zk-rollup的数据可用性部分能再展开吗?感觉是决定性问题。
链小白
文章通俗易懂,帮我理解了为什么跨链桥那么容易出问题,谢谢作者!